Summary
The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ences has expanded its Nicholl Fellowships in Screenwriting program for its second year, adding new global partners including USC, Carnegie Mellon University, Morehouse College, The Writers Lab, Austin Film Festival, and Storyhouse Dublin Screenwriting Festival. These join a total of 55 partners spanning universities, screenwriting labs, film festivals, and filmmaker programs for the 2026-2027 cycle. The program supports nonprofessional screenwriters internationally.
